1.DESCRIPTION
The presence or absence detector 360^ (master) for surface mounting consists of an integral unit with on-off control of two channels, a motion sensor (PIR or passive infrared technology), a light sensor and an integrated IR receiver. All external units, such as push buttons and lighting fixtures, are directly connected to the detector, which is surface-mounted onto the ceiling.
This detector can be used as a stand-alone unit or as a master in combination with one or more slaves (350-20079, 350-20071 or 350-20081).
The detector can be installed and operated on the basis of the factory settings. For optimal lighting control, it is recommended to adjust the factory settings to the environmental conditions and to the specific lighting requirements. The settings can be adjusted to your preference using the integrated potentiometers and DIP switches on the device or using the IR remote control (not included) (350-20089).

2.2. Mounting
Tip: Do not install the detector in the vicinity of heat sources such as stoves or electric heaters, air currents (ventilation systems) or any moving objects (fig. 2). This can activate the device unnecessarily as it reacts to motion and heat in its surroundings.
Tip: The recommended mounting height is 2 to 3.4m . At a height of 3m , the detector has a 24m diameter range (fig. 3)

5. OPERATION AND USE
5.1. Activation
The detector should not be powered until all cables are connected. After powering the device, the detector will be ready for use after approximately 120 seconds (warm-up time).
The red indication LED flashes during warm-up time. After the device has warmed up, the green indication LED will flash briefly twice.
5.2. General operation
The integrated light sensor continuously measures the daylight level in the detection area and compares this level to the preset lux value. Thanks to the light sensor, the light switches on automatically only if the detector detects motion within the detection range and if there is insufficient daylight:
The lighting remains switched on as long as motion is detected and the amount of daylight available in the room is insufficient.
After the last motion is detected, the lighting remains switched on for the duration of the preset switch-off delay (2 to 60 minutes). As soon as the switch-off delay has elapsed, the lighting switches off.
- The lighting also switches off automatically as soon as the daylight level is sufficiently high, even when motion is still detected in the room at that time.
5.3.Detection range
The detection area can be increased by adding an extra detector (slave) (350-20079, 350-20071 or 350-20081). A maximum of ten slaves can be connected to one master (350-20082). The lighting is operated in accordance with the settings on the master. Both the master and the slave have the same detection range (a circle with a diameter of 24m ). When covering a complete area using several detectors, it is recommended to take into account an overlap of approximately 30% (fig. 8).
If you would like to exclude motion detection in a portion of the detection area or if the detection area is too large, you cover the sensor lens using the cover cap supplied. This allows you to reduce the maximum range to 24m . The 360^ detection angle can be reduced in steps of 30^ .

6. MAINTENANCE
Dirt may prevent the detector from functioning properly. Therefore, always keep the lens clean and dry. Use a damp cloth and water with some detergent to clean the lens. Never exert pressure to wipe the lens clean. If the lens or other parts of the detector are defective, please contact an authorised installer.
